
New Delhi (01.02.2025): The Appointments Committee of the Cabinet on Saturday effected a major Joint Secretary level reshuffle by appointing seventeen officers from various services, batches and cadres to Joint Secretary/Joint Secretary equivalent level posts. The appointment of a regular CEO of the National Land Monetisation Corporation draws attention.
The list of newly appointed joint secretaries goes as follows:
